spamhaus RBL with public DNS like google or openDNS will return all
invalid checks
http://www.spamhaus.org/faq/answers.lasso?section=DNSBL Usage#261
So... if you are using google or openDNS for your ASSP DNS checks , you
may remove spamhaus RBL since it will not work .
